Gradient Black Nails

Ombre Effect

Create a mesmerizing ombre effect by blending different shades of black. Choose a deep black as your base color and gradually mix in a lighter shade toward the tips. Use a makeup sponge to tap on the colors, creating a seamless transition.

Glitter Gradient

Add some sparkle to your gradient nails by incorporating black glitter. Start with a base of dark black and gradually add glitter as you move toward the tips. You can either freehand the glitter or use a makeup brush for more precision.

Geometric Black Nails

Negative Space Design

Combine black polish with empty space to create a striking geometric design. Paint a thin black border around your nails and fill in the rest with clear polish or a nude shade. This creates an illusion of negative space, giving your nails a unique and modern look.

Striped Accent

Add a touch of edge to your nails with bold black stripes. Paint a base color of your choice and then use a thin brush to create sharp, crisp lines in black. You can experiment with different stripe widths and angles to create a customized design.

Decal Black Nails

Nail Art Stickers

Take the shortcut to stunning nail art with nail art stickers. Choose black stickers in various shapes, sizes, and patterns and apply them to your painted nails. This allows you to create intricate designs without any artistic skills.

Stencil Art

Use nail stencils to create precise black patterns. Place a stencil over your painted nails and apply black polish over the exposed areas. Remove the stencil to reveal a sharp and elegant design. You can find stencils with a variety of motifs, from flowers to animals.

FAQ about Black Nail Polish Designs DIY

What tools do I need to create DIY black nail polish designs?

  • Base coat
  • Black nail polish
  • Dotting tools, toothpicks, or thin brushes
  • Top coat (optional)

How do I create simple black nail art?

  • Stripes: Use a thin brush or tape to create straight or curved lines on the nails.
  • Dots: Dip a dotting tool or toothpick in black polish and gently dot it onto the nails.
  • Polka dots: Use a larger dotting tool to create even-sized polka dots.

Can I mix black polish with other colors for designs?

Yes, you can mix black polish with white, gray, or silver to create different shades and patterns.

How do I prevent black polish from chipping or smudging?

  • Apply a thin base coat before the black polish to create a stronger bond.
  • Use a top coat to seal in the design and protect it from damage.

How do I remove black nail polish without staining my nails?

  • Soak cotton balls in nail polish remover and place them over the nails for a few minutes.
  • Gently scrape off the polish using an orange stick or cuticle pusher.

What is the best way to create intricate black nail designs?

  • Use a thin brush or a nail art pen to create fine lines and details.
  • Apply several thin coats to build up the design and avoid clumps.

Can I create black nail art on short nails?

Yes, you can create designs on short nails by using smaller brushes and dotting tools. Try simple stripes, dots, or negative space designs.

How do I make my black nail art designs last longer?

  • Use a good quality base coat and top coat for durability.
  • Avoid using your nails as tools or exposing them to harsh chemicals.
  • Apply a fresh top coat every few days to protect the design.

What are some creative ideas for black nail art?

  • Marble nails: Mix black and white polish and create swirls using a brush or toothpick.
  • Galaxy nails: Use different shades of black, blue, and purple to create a galaxy-inspired design.
  • Lace nails: Apply black lace over a light-colored base coat and seal it with a top coat.
